Client Services & Business Support Officer is a role within a rapidly growing disability support provider, supporting ELT, Sales & Marketing initiatives and assisting with executive operations.
Maxlife Care – Who we are
Maxlife Care is a leading provider of specialist high-needs disability care. Led by a team of dedicated doctors, nurses and experienced support workers, we partner with our participants to provide quality care and personalised services designed to meet their complex care needs. Our goal is to provide a better quality of life for our participants, which is our overarching purpose. This is achieved through our multi-disciplinary team, providing empowerment, belonging, respect and dignity.
About the role
We are seeking a Client Services & Business Support Officer to join our Executive Office team. This is a pivotal role, providing high-level administrative and communication support to the CEO, Business Development team and Board of Directors. You will act as a trusted liaison, managing executive schedules, preparing meeting materials, coordinating stakeholder communications, supporting new business transitions, and assisting with board secretarial matters. Your contribution will enable the leadership team to focus on strategic priorities while ensuring smooth office operations and excellent outcomes for clients and stakeholders.
Key responsibilities
- Managing and coordinating the CEO and Co-Founder's calendar, meetings, travel and communications
- Supporting board and leadership meetings, including preparation, minute taking and follow-up
- Preparing reports, presentations, agendas and briefing papers
- Assisting with business development, including client intake assessments, event coordination and pipeline support
- Supporting marketing and communications activities, including social media and campaign coordination
- Overseeing daily office operations and providing general project support
About you
To be successful in this role, you will bring:
- Tertiary qualifications in a relevant field or equivalent experience
- Proven experience supporting C-suite executives, ideally in a fast-paced or corporate environment
- Strong organisational and time-management skills, with the ability to manage multiple priorities and deadlines
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ills, with the ability to engage stakeholders professionally at all levels
- High level of discretion and ability to handle confidential information
- Strong relationship-building and problem-solving skills
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ite and executive scheduling tools
- Experience in event planning and coordination
